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
538 06813 998 50103
00058519 1123972 17
00058519 1123972 17
334 9677 9395656 94730478891
All about undefined
Interested in learning more?
00058519 1123972 17
334 9677 9395656 94730478891
See more
3784 1909271 156442593
352889 45 7015
See more
4972 163775815
4903 430 747134324 13497
See more